WAIMEA DAIRY BONUS
INCREASE FOR PAST SEASON PAY-OUT DURING CURRENT MONTH The directors of the Waimea Co-op Dairy Company have decided on a bonus of 2.625 pence per pound butterfat for last season. This will make the total payout 15.9 pence per pound being higher than the previous season when the total was 15.375 d per pound butterfat. The bonus, which amounts to over £IB,OOO, is expected to be paid out during the current month. Owing to increases in the cost of manufacture and collection, particularly the latter, it has not been found possible to pay out the full increase which the war cost allowance was estimated to produce. The annual jneeting of the company will be held shortly.
